What is Raw Feeding?
Raw feeding is a diet consisting primarily of uncooked animal products, including meat, bones, and organs, complemented by vegetables and supplements. Advocates of raw feeding believe that this method closely replicates the nutritional profile of a dog's ancestral diet, thereby enhancing their health. The aim is to provide dogs with fresh, unprocessed nutrients, which can lead to improved vitality and longevity.

Improved Digestion
One of the most noticeable benefits of raw feeding is improved digestion. Dogs are naturally designed to digest raw meat and bones, which allow for easier nutrient absorption. A high-protein diet provides energy whilst reducing the risk of allergens often found in processed kibble. The inclusion of fresh vegetables in RAW POWER Dog Food can also aid in digestion, providing fibre that supports gut health.
Better Skin and Coat Health
Another exciting advantage of a raw diet is healthier skin and a shinier coat. Raw feeding often includes fatty acids from sources like wild salmon oil, which can enhance skin condition and improve coat shine. Many pet owners have reported reduced shedding and a decrease in skin irritations after switching to a raw food diet.
Enhanced Energy Levels
The shift to raw feeding often results in increased energy and vitality in dogs. A diet rich in high-quality proteins and essential fats fuels activity levels and promotes a healthy lifestyle. Active dogs, particularly those that love to play, will benefit from the natural energy that comes from a nutritious raw diet.
Weight Management
Maintaining an ideal weight is crucial for a dog's overall health. Raw dog food typically consists of fewer carbohydrates than conventional kibble diets, which can be beneficial in managing your pet's weight. With appropriate portion control, your dog can maintain a healthy, lean body, reducing the risk of obesity-related health conditions.

Meat and Bones
The foundation of any raw dog food diet is a variety of meats and bones. High-quality meats, such as beef, chicken, and lamb, provide essential proteins and amino acids necessary for muscle growth and repair. Raw meaty bones can also help promote dental health by naturally cleaning your dog's teeth as they chew.
Internal Organs
Including organ meat in your dog's diet is crucial, as it is packed with vitamins and minerals not commonly found in muscle meat. Organs like liver and kidney serve as excellent sources of nutrients such as vitamin A, iron, and B vitamins, playing a significant role in maintaining a balanced diet for your furry friend.
Fresh Vegetables
Incorporating fresh vegetables into raw dog food provides additional vitamins, minerals, and fibre. Vegetables like sweet potatoes, carrots, and leafy greens contribute to a well-rounded nutritional profile, improving overall health while keeping your dog's gastrointestinal tract functioning well.
Healthy Fats
Essential fatty acids are vital for various bodily functions and must be included in any balanced diet. Foods rich in omega-3 and omega-6 fatty acids, such as flaxseed oil and wild salmon oil, can help support your dog’s skin, coat, and immune system.
Transitioning to a Raw Diet
Transitioning your dog to a raw food diet should be done gradually to avoid digestive upset. Here are some steps to follow when introducing raw feeding:
- Start Slow: Begin by mixing a small portion of raw food with your dog's current diet. Gradually increase the raw proportion over a week or two.
- Observe: Monitor your dog's reaction during the transition. Keep an eye out for any digestive changes, such as diarrhoea or constipation, and adjust accordingly.
- Research: Understand the specific nutritional needs of your dog, including recommendations on protein and fat content based on their age, breed, and activity level.
- Consult a Vet: It’s always a good idea to consult with your veterinarian before making significant dietary changes to ensure a seamless transition.
Potential Challenges and Considerations
While the benefits of raw feeding are impressive, there can be challenges associated with this diet. Here are a few considerations to keep in mind:
Food Safety
Raw feeding necessitates strict food hygiene practices. Raw meat can harbour bacteria such as Salmonella and E. coli, which can pose risks to both pets and humans. Ensure that you practice safe food handling techniques, such as using separate utensils for your dog’s food and washing your hands after handling raw ingredients.
Nutritional Balance
Not all raw diets are created equal. It's essential to maintain balanced, varied sources of nutrition to ensure that your dog is receiving all necessary nutrients. Consult with a professional or a pet nutritionist for guidance on creating a balanced raw diet plan.
Cost Implications
Raw feeding can often be more expensive than traditional kibble diets. The quality of ingredients used and the need for variety in food sources may require a larger upfront investment. However, many pet owners find that the long-term health benefits for their dogs outweigh these initial costs.
